双频大气压冷等离子体射流制备TiO2的表面形貌研究
Surface morphology study of TiO2prepared by dual frequency atmospheric Pressure cold plasma jet
摘要
Abstract
Titanium oxide(TiO2) films are prepared in Ar/O2 atmospheric pressure cold plasma jet driven by dual-frequency in this paper.The titanium tetraisopropoxide(TTIP)carried by N2 is used as the precursor.The effect of discharge parameters on morphology of TiO2 is studied.The result of scanning electron microscopy(SEM)indicates that the TiO2 posses different surface morphology like nano fibrous, sphere and collapse sphere in different discharge parameters.The results of Raman shift spectroscopy demonstrate that TiO2crystals consist of anatase and rutile.Optical properties and electrical properties of plasma are detected by spectrograph and octiv suite sensor unit.关键词
